Mushie weather in January

In January, Mushie sees average daytime highs of 31°C and overnight lows near 23°C, with 123 mm of rain across 19.9 wet days and about 12.2 hours of daylight. It is the 9th-warmest and 7th-wettest month of the year here.

Day-to-day highs hold fairly steady near 31°C through the month. The sky is clear or mostly clear about 7% of the time in January, and the air most often feels oppressive.

Daylight stretches from about 12 h 12 min at the start of January to 12 h 06 min by month's end. Set against the rest of the year, January is Mushie's 8th-clearest and 8th-windiest month. For the whole year in context, see Mushie's year-round climate.

Temperature in January

Average highAverage lowShaded bands: 10–90% of days

Day-to-day highs hold fairly steady near 31°C through the month.

A typical January day in Mushie reaches about 31°C in the afternoon and slips back to 23°C overnight — a 7°C spread between the day's warmth and the night's chill. On most days the high lands between 28°C and 33°C. Set against its neighbours, January runs on par with December and on par with February.

UV index in Mushie in January

LowModerateHighVery highExtreme

Clear-sky midday UV in January peaks around 13 (very high — sun protection essential). The full-year curve, shaded by WHO exposure level, is below.

Under clear skies, the midday UV index in Mushie peaks around March 17 at about 14 (extreme) — sunscreen, a hat and midday shade are essential. It bottoms out near August 11 at about 6 (high).

The index reaches 3 or more — the level where the WHO recommends sun protection — every month of the year.

Air quality in Mushie in January

GoodModeratePoorUnhealthyVery unhealthy

Average fine-particle pollution (PM2.5) through the year — so you can see where January falls, not just the annual average.

Air quality in Mushie is worst in August — around 86 µg/m³ PM2.5 (unhealthy), about 6.6× the cleanest month (November, 13 µg/m³).

Modeled monthly averages (CAMS reanalysis, 2015–2024).

Location & terrain

Where is Mushie?

Mushie sits at 3.0°S, 16.9°E, 325 m above sea level, in Democratic Republic of the Congo. The nearest listed city is Bandundu Province, 61 km away.

BoloboKutuGambomaInongoMossakaMasi-Manimba

Topography around Mushie

How much the land rises and falls, and what covers it, within 3, 16 and 80 km of Mushie.

Within 3 km, the terrain around Mushie has only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 70 m around an average of 304 m above sea level; within 16 km, only modest vari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 125 m; within 80 km, significant variations in elevation — a maximum elevation change of 345 m.

The land around Mushie is covered by grassland (30%) and trees (20%) within 3 km, trees (45%) and grassland (25%) within 16 km, and trees (49%) and grassland (37%) within 80 km.
